    So I just can't quite bring myself to build a trail rig and think it's about time for stage 2 on the dodge.

    Stage 2 goal: improve tow-ability, recovery and protection

    Stage 2 parts list:
    -4.10 gears and rear locker (detriot or yukon)
    -Winch (Warn 12,000 lbs VR series)
    -2.0 hydro-bumps for the rear
    -rear air bags
    -Dynatrac ball joints
    -New spicer u-joints
    -Premium Dimpled brake rotors and pads

    Stage two plan of action:
    -secure parts
    -truss the front axle
    -instal gears, locker, ball joints and u-joints
    -either new front bumper or modify existing to fit winch
    -rear bumper and bottom bedside trim
    -low-profile sliders
    -fuel tank skid plate
    -relocate batteries
    -new intake
    -Finish it back on a set of 37 inch Toyo's
